Changes related to PHY register review
Remove slew_cal.C as it's not needed in Nimbus Verify sysclk pr is proper when not in sim Add timing values which are needed for PHY SEQ config Aggregate other memory timing parameters into timing.H Change-Id: I4c5374df8693f6a6be7ba0a1d741eaf3929b6f92 Reviewed-on: http://ralgit01.raleigh.ibm.com/gerrit1/29045 Tested-by: Jenkins Server <pfd-jenkins+hostboot@us.ibm.com> Tested-by: Hostboot CI <hostboot-ci+hostboot@us.ibm.com> Reviewed-by: Christian R.
